Common Health Benefits of CBD Oil

It may relieve pain.

Even before the advancement of medical technology, it has been used as a pain reliever for some illnesses. Lately, some medical practitioners and scientists have found out that particular components of cannabis might be suitable for pain relief.

The human body naturally has an endocannabinoid system, which is responsible for sleep, appetite, pain sensor, and immune system responses. Studies have shown that CBD oil may be helpful for certain types of pain, especially when combined with THC.

It may have neuroprotective properties.

Based on studies and research, CBD has unique components that act on the endocannabinoid system and other neuro-signalling systems that may relieve those with neurological disorders.

One of the most common studies was based on epilepsy and CBD, which is proven effective based on the results. Another critical study on CBD oil is the effect of decreased seizure activity in children that uses CBD oil. However, adverse reactions, such as convulsions, fatigue, and fever, are noted.

It might be beneficial to the heart.

A 2017 study on CBD oil and high blood pressure shows that CBD relieves high blood in some people. This study shows that CBD can complement other therapies for treating high blood pressure. Still, more studies are needed to prove that CBD can treat high blood pressure alone.

Possible Side Effects of CBD Oil

Most studies show that CBD can be beneficial to a lot of patients. However, it doesn’t hide the reality that it has some adverse reactions to the human body. Common side effects are diarrhea, appetite, weight abnormality, and lethargy.

An increase in liver enzymes can be caused by CBD oil, potentially leading to liver inflammation. Pregnant consumers are also at risk when using CBD oil. It may cause potential risks to the health of both the mom and the infant.

CBD oil doesn’t get you high, unlike THC. However, to efficiently used CBD oil, there are a lot of factors to consider to avoid more complications. Make sure to seek professional help from your medical doctor before taking CBD oil.
